## Tuning

The Fazzle ticket-pricing experiment uses a bandit allocator. Do not hand-edit weights in production; they converge on their own. If conversion drops after a deploy, check the exploration rate first — it is the usual culprit. Reseeding the allocator resets learned arms, so only do it when the event catalog changes materially. All knobs live in `pricing/tune.conf`; anything not listed there is hard-coded on purpose. Values were validated against the Harborwick pilot. Current constants are as follows.

constants for kaduf-hadup:
QUOTAS = {
    "zorath": 2,
    "ralael": 5,
}

Minutes — Management Meeting, Quorrell Systems. Present: heads of department, chaired by T. Ashveil. Agenda: FY headcount plan. Agreed: net growth of twelve roles, weighted to engineering and support. Marchant Hall office can absorb eight; remainder remote. Backfill approvals continue via standard process. Department heads to submit role lists within ten days. Rationale for the allocation appears in the note below.

management briefing: Project Zorix slips by six weeks because of the audit delay.

14:22 — The Quillmetrics sidecar started dropping counter batches after the Pexley gateway restart. Turns out our flush loop swallowed the reconnect error, so we just quietly aggregated into the void for ~9 minutes. Dara spotted the gap on the dashboard, bounced the sidecar, and backfill kicked in. Reviewer note: the retry fix is in the linked diff; please sanity-check the backoff cap. The offending deploy was tagged with the trace token below.

session token of kahag-bawip = htk6_729d08

Memo — Dunsfell Plant Capacity

After review, we will not expand the Dunsfell facility this year. Existing lines will run a third shift from March to cover Almetra demand. Capital earmarked for expansion is reallocated to tooling upgrades. Staffing plans are with HR. Background and forward strategy are set out below.

board note of hahap-bajof: Julathek Group is in early talks to buy Istionox Freight for about $29.4 million. The Norys launch date is August 16, and nothing goes to the press before then.